This week in college basketball

RENO, Nev., March 19 (UPI) -- Marcus Cousins sank a free throw with 26 seconds to play Tuesday, lifting Houston past Nevada 80-79 in the College Basketball Invitational.
The Cougars were able to hang on to their precarious lead despite two potential game-winning shots by Nevada's Armon Johnson in the closing seconds.
Robert McKiver led Houston with 22 points and Dion Dowell added 19. Dowell went 4-for-12 from three-point territory as the Cougars suffered a scoring deep freeze in the second half. A surge in second-half rebounding, however, kept Nevada from exploiting the situation.
The Wolfpack had five players in double figures, including Marcelus Kemp with 24 points.
